Transaction e7a18c63fef53d7390809e2489cbe5b88cf26c3e7cd5d53a4062feffc6b1443e

block
13562ea59ed7c2aca96ad5292ffcfd70919c9490ec98c1a096827d8f46d51091

1 Input

23 Outputs